  2. 23 ώρες πριν · Sharing is caring! Bracken Cave is on the outskirts of San Antonio and is home to more than 15 million Mexican free-tailed bats. It is a crucial maternity site for bats. The female bats come here to give birth and rear the young every year. The Mexican free-tailed bats are essential for the farmlands as they consume more than 100 tons of moths ...

  4. Natural Bridge Caverns is the largest commercial caverns in Texas. The tours range from a lighted 3/4 mile (approx. 75 minutes) tour, a 3/4 mile lantern-lit tour, to an adventure tour involving climbing, hiking, and rappelling.

  5. Although more than 5,600 caves twist through the Texas underbelly, the Balcones Fault running between Austin and San Antonio houses most of the immense caverns in Texas, all hidden beneath the rolling Texas Hill Country landscape.

  6. Panoramic photo of the aptly-named Graffiti Room by Jim Jasek. Robber Baron Cave is one of the most significant of the over 500 caves in Bexar County, Texas. It is the longest known cave in the county with 5340 feet (1627.5 m) of mapped passages.
